今天就上传一些简单的spring的小知识点, 进行测试后,为什么还要在这里给大家说一下呢~ 我见过很多的程序员 学过spring 但对这些知识点都了解 就是没有用过 就是测试过 还有的对这些知识很模糊~ 所以在这里给大家罗列出来~
那些高手就不要笑话俺啦~ 以下是这些知识点列表:
1.scope测试 * singleton 每次调用getBean()时,只返回一个实例 * prototype, 每次调用getBean()时,返回新的实例
2.spring ...
2008-09-29
hibernate+Struts+Spring 物料管理项目集成 lesson3
关键字: hibernate, aop, spring, ssh, java, j2ee
接下来只剩下的spring的配置了~
applicationContext-common.xml
<?xml version="1.0" encoding="UTF-8"?>
<beans xmlns="http://www.springframework.org/schema/beans"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:aop="http://www.springframework.org/schema/aop"
...
- 16:36
- 浏览 (56)
- 论坛浏览 (285)
- 评论 (0)
- 分类: ssh framework
2008-09-29
hibernate+Struts+Spring 物料管理项目集成 lesson2
关键字: hibernate, aop, spring, ssh, java, j2ee
废话少说 在开始写数据访问层的之前我们还需要一个帮助类
package com.bjsxt.drp.business.util;
import java.util.List;
import org.hibernate.SessionFactory;
import org.springframework.orm.hibernate3.HibernateTemplate;
/**
* DRP函数库
* 注意开发函数库方法必须是静态的
* @author Administrator
*
*/
public class Funct ...
- 16:14
- 浏览 (59)
- 论坛浏览 (224)
- 评论 (0)
- 分类: ssh framework
2008-09-29
hibernate+Struts+Spring 物料管理项目集成 lesson1
关键字: hibernate, aop, spring, ssh, java, j2ee
有人说 做一个ssh这样的demo首先上来建立数据库~
这里我要讲的是我们可以用hibernate给我们提供的一些功能,就能不用设计表结构,就可以实现我们真正意义上的"HIBERNATE"了,其实看过我前几篇文章的朋友已经发现我开就没有建立数据表,我是写了个帮助类实现的。下面我们看看这个项目的具体搭建~
1.首先我们贱个工程,我说的这不是废话吗? 好那我以后就用代码说话就好了~~ 呵呵~~
不是说搭框架吗? 对! 大家不要着急~ 我最后会把搭好的代码会提供下载和jar包的目录.
什么不说 ...
- 15:03
- 浏览 (69)
- 论坛浏览 (347)
- 评论 (0)
- 分类: ssh framework
接着上一节讲,现在我们要把spring-aop的功能加到demo中,看看有什么变化~
1.首先下面几个类不变的,为了完整性我还是把代码贴出来吧~ 那个实体类和hibernate主映射文件、映射实体文件,还有两个帮助类就不贴出来了~ 不懂的可以看一下我博客的spring_hibernate_2 lesson 1这篇文章~
package com.bjsxt.usermgr.manager;
import com.bjsxt.usermgr.model.User;
public interface UserManager {
public ...
- 11:14
- 浏览 (49)
- 论坛浏览 (149)
- 评论 (0)
- 分类: Spring
这次我们来看看用hibernate,简单实现一下在数据库插入一条数据,同时向数据库日志表中记录日志!~
1.先写以下代码,我想这个不用我过多解释了吧~
package com.bjsxt.usermgr.model;
import java.util.Date;
public class User {
private int id;
private String name;
private String password;
private Date createTime;
private Date ...
1.这一节,我们来看看spring使用CGLIB代理
我们这次去掉接口,只写实现类.
package com.bjsxt.spring;
public class UserManagerImpl {
public void addUser(String name, String password) {
System.out.println("UserManagerImpl.addUser() -- name: " + name);
}
public void delUser(int id) {
System.out.println( ...
- 20:59
- 浏览 (57)
- 论坛浏览 (216)
- 评论 (1)
- 分类: Spring
1.看过前两篇的朋友谢谢支持~!本人写的不足的地方请多多指教,共同进步!我认为demo就是展现一个知识点,越简单越好,让人一看就懂,不需要简单的解释,所以我用代码说话就是最好的注释啦~
2.好,我们开始今天新知识点的学习~ 一下两个类我们不动:
package com.bjsxt.spring;
public interface UserManager {
public void addUser(String name, String password);
public void delUser(int id);
...
1.首先我们来对上节课代码的改造。
package com.bjsxt.spring;
public interface UserManager {
public void addUser(String name, String password);
public void delUser(int id);
public void modifyUser(int id, String name, String password);
}
package com.bjsxt.spri ...
1.首先要写个接口,把你想要做为切面的方法声明好.
package com.bjsxt.spring;
public interface UserManager {
public void addUser(String name, String password);
public void delUser(int id);
public void modifyUser(int id, String name, String
password);
}
2. 在写个类实现上面的接口,想做什么就在里面搞就好了 ...
- 18:35
- 浏览 (61)
- 论坛浏览 (270)
- 评论 (2)
- 分类: Spring
可供程序利用的资源(内存、CPU时间、网络带宽等)是有限的,优化的目的就是让程序用尽可能少的资源完成预定的任务。优化通常包含两方面的内容:减小代码的体积,提高代码的运行效率。本文讨论的主要是如何提高代码的效率。 一、通用篇 “通用篇”讨论的问题适合于大多数Java应用。 1.1 不用new关键词创建类的实例 用new关键词创建类的实例时,构造函数链中的所有构造函数都会被自动调用。但如果一个对象实现了Cloneable接口,我们可以调用它的clone()方法。clone()方法不会调用任何类构造函数 ...
一、ORACLE的启动和关闭1、在单机环境下要想启动或关闭ORACLE系统必须首先切换到ORACLE用户,如下su - oraclea、启动ORACLE系统oracle>svrmgrlSVRMGR>connect internalSVRMGR>startupSVRMGR>quitb、关闭ORACLE系统oracle>svrmgrlSVRMGR>connect internalSVRMGR>shutdownSVRMGR>quit启动oracle9i数据库命令:$ sqlplus /nolo ...
匹配中文字符的正则表达式: [\u4e00-\u9fa5]评注:匹配中文还真是个头疼的事,有了这个表达式就好办了
匹配双字节字符(包括汉字在内):[^\x00-\xff]评注:可以用来计算字符串的长度(一个双字节字符长度计2,ASCII字符计1)
匹配空白行的正则表达式:\n\s*\r评注:可以用来删除空白行
匹配HTML标记的正则表达式:<(\S*?)[^>]*>.*?</\1>|<.*? />评注:网上流传的版本太糟糕,上面这个也仅仅能匹配部分,对于复杂的嵌套标记依旧无能为力
...
- 17:30
- 浏览 (29)
- 评论 (0)
- 分类: javascript
我的休闲小游戏 , 看看你能冲过多少关~?
a.html
<html>
<head>
<title>主页面</title>
<script language="javascript" type="text/javascript">
function OpenNew()
{
var im=new IDAndMethod();
im.ID=document.getElementById("txtID").value;
window.showModalDialog("ddd.html",im,"");
}
...
- 18:39
- 浏览 (125)
- 评论 (1)
- 分类: javascript
我的相册
高山啊~
共 16 张
共 16 张
最近加入圈子
链接
最新评论
-
一些简单的spring知识点
好古老的东西
-- by lovefly_zero -
Spring-aop lesson 4
可能是你忘记加入aspectjrt.jar或aspectjewaver.jar两 ...
-- by zhanglingsi -
Spring-aop lesson 1
aop 能否实现权限的管理?如果在调用checkSecurity()检查某个用户 ...
-- by surroad -
Spring-aop lesson 1
与其写个过程,倒不如写写AOP原理性的东西。《Eclipse AspectJ中文 ...
-- by holyzfy -
javascript实现浏览器窗口 ...
谢了!收藏了!
-- by favor







评论排行榜